Ingredients You’ll Need
The beauty of making Savory Potato Croquettes is how straightforward the ingredient list is. Each component plays a crucial role: the potatoes create that creamy, soft inside, while the cheese adds richness and flavor. The breadcrumbs provide a satisfyingly crisp exterior, and eggs help bind everything together while ensuring a beautiful golden coat when fried.
- Potatoes: Choose starchy potatoes for fluffy, smooth mashed centers that hold together well.
- Cheese: A good melting cheese like cheddar or mozzarella adds gooey, savory goodness inside.
- Breadcrumbs: Use fresh or panko breadcrumbs to achieve an irresistibly crispy crust.
- Eggs: Act as the glue to help the breadcrumb coating stick perfectly to each croquette.
How to Make Savory Potato Croquettes
Step 1: Prepare the Potatoes
Start by peeling and boiling your potatoes until they are tender and easily pierced with a fork. Drain well and mash them thoroughly until smooth, avoiding lumps. This creates the creamy base that is essential for that melt-in-your-mouth texture inside the croquettes.
Step 2: Incorporate Cheese and Season
While the potatoes are still warm, fold in your chosen grated cheese. This not only adds depth of flavor but also a delightful stretchiness within the croquettes. Don’t forget to season with salt and pepper to enhance all the natural tastes.
Step 3: Shape the Croquettes
Once the mixture is cool enough to handle, shape it into small cylinders or balls about the size of a golf ball. The uniform size ensures even frying and a consistent crispy exterior.
Step 4: Coat with Eggs and Breadcrumbs
Prepare a shallow bowl of beaten eggs and another with breadcrumbs. Dip each shaped croquette first into the egg, letting the excess drip off, and then roll it generously in the breadcrumbs to cover completely. This double layer is the secret to achieving that crave-worthy crunch.
Step 5: Fry Until Golden
Heat oil in a deep skillet or fryer to medium-high heat. Carefully add the croquettes in batches, frying until they turn a beautiful golden brown and crisp all over. Remove and drain on paper towels to absorb excess oil before serving.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
If you have leftover croquettes, keep them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Store them in a single layer to prevent them from sticking together and losing their crispness.
Freezing
Savory Potato Croquettes freeze beautifully. Arrange them on a baking sheet in a single layer and freeze until solid. Then trans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container. They’ll keep for up to 2 months and can be fried or baked straight from frozen.
Reheating
The best way to reheat croquettes is in a hot oven or air fryer to restore their crispy crust without drying out the inside. Avoid microwaving as it tends to make them soggy and less enjoyable.
FAQs
Can I use leftover mashed potatoes for the croquettes?
Absolutely! Leftover mashed potatoes are a perfect shortcut for making Savory Potato Croquettes, just make sure they are not too watery to keep the mixture firm enough for shaping.
What cheese works best in croquettes?
Cheeses that melt well like cheddar, mozzarella, or Gruyere are excellent choices because they create a creamy, savory center that complements the potato perfectly.
Can I bake the croquettes instead of frying?
Yes, baking is a healthier alternative. Place the croquettes on a greased baking sheet, lightly brush them with oil, and bake in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) for about 20 minutes, turning halfway through for even browning.
How do I make croquettes crispier?
Using panko breadcrumbs and double coating with egg and breadcrumbs adds extra crunch. Also, make sure the oil is hot enough before frying, as this cooks them quickly and seals in the crispiness.
Can I add herbs or spices to the potato mixture?
Definitely! Adding fresh herbs like chives, parsley, or thyme, or spices like garlic powder and paprika, can personalize your Savory Potato Croquettes and elevate their flavor profile wonderfully.
